Me: What are Human failings?
Humans, like any other beings, have their strengths and weaknesses. Some of the failings or shortcomings commonly associated with humans include:
1.Limited knowledge and understanding: Humans have finite cognitive abilities, and their understanding of the world is often limited. They may lack knowledge in certain areas, leading to misunderstandings, biases, or flawed decision-making.
2. Emotion-driven behavior: Emotions can sometimes cloud human judgment, leading to irrational or impulsive actions. Emotions like fear, anger, or prejudice can influence decision-making and lead to conflicts or poor choices.
3. Biases and prejudices: Humans are susceptible to biases based on factors such as race, gender, religion, or personal experiences. These biases can affect their perceptions, interactions, and decision-making processes, leading to discrimination and inequality.
4. Short-term thinking: Humans can be prone to prioritizing short-term gains over long-term consequences. This can lead to neglecting future sustainability, failing to address pressing global issues, or making decisions that yield immediate benefits but have negative long-term effects.
5. Fallibility and errors: Humans are prone to making mistakes, whether due to cognitive limitations, fatigue, or other factors. This can result in errors in various domains, including decision-making, judgment, and problem-solving.
6. Lack of unity and cooperation: Humans often face challenges in working together harmoniously due to differences in beliefs, interests, and priorities. Lack of cooperation can hinder progress on important issues, prevent effective problem-solving, and contribute to conflicts.
It is important to note that these failings are not universal to all humans, and individuals vary in their abilities, knowledge, and behavior. Additionally, humans also possess numerous strengths and positive qualities, such as creativity, empathy, adaptability, and the capacity for growth and improvement.
